Eindhoven is sometimes called the ‘City of Light’ of the North, as the city’s explosive growth since the end of the 18th century has been closely linked to that of Philips. During WOII several historical parts were destroyed and the following modern reconstruction replaced many buildings in the centre. Today, the face of Eindhoven is rapidly changing, showing a new sense of self-confidence. But old sites certainly aren’t being forgotten. A unique amount of industrial heritage of which mainly former industrial Philips buildings, are converted and reused by up-and-coming sectors such as technology and design. Eindhoven is now a major technology research and educational hub with amongst others a large University of Technology. But it isn’t just a city with high-tech activities. In the 2000s decade, the city emerged as the capital of Dutch industrial design. Due to the fame of Design Academy Eindhoven, dubbed ‘The School of Cool’, Eindhoven has been able to grow in the design industry
